About Upper Loads

Upper Loads rests on the gentle slopes where the Derbyshire countryside begins its quiet descent. It lies 6.8 km west-south-west of Chesterfield (from Chesterfield: bearing 257°T, OS grid SK 315 695), and is situated south of Wadshelf village.
